Aquacup provides distributed solar energy solutions designed for water utilities, industrial facilities, and infrastructure projects seeking low-carbon and energy-efficient operations. By utilizing idle rooftop spaces, equipment structures, and parking canopies, the system integrates photovoltaic power generation with existing water infrastructure to create sustainable energy solutions.
The solution adopts a grid-connected photovoltaic system with high-efficiency solar modules, intelligent power management, and high-voltage grid integration technology. Through the “self-consumption with surplus power feeding to the grid” operation model, generated solar energy can directly support facility operations, reducing dependence on traditional energy sources while improving energy efficiency.
Designed for long-term sustainable operation with a service life of up to 25 years, Aquacup distributed solar solutions help water facilities reduce electricity costs, lower carbon emissions, and achieve green transformation through clean energy utilization.
